Solar Panel Costs and Savings: What to Expect
Installing PV arrays represents a significant outlay, but the anticipated long-term reductions can be quite considerable. The starting cost typically ranges from $3 to $5 per kilowatt, depending on factors like system size, panel brand, and fitting complexity. Property owners can realistically expect to shell out anywhere from $12,000 to $30,000 for a typical residential array. However, various national incentives, like the Investment Tax Credit (ITC), and state rebates can significantly reduce this price. Over their duration, typically 25-30 years, solar panels usually provide a return on investment through reduced electricity bills, potentially conserving thousands of dollars and increasing your home’s price.
Selecting The Best Solar Panel
To maximize your energy output, carefully picking the appropriate solar devices is essential. Consider aspects like effectiveness; higher rated units transform more sunlight into electricity. Also, examine the panel’s coverage, its robustness against weather conditions, and how it performs in both bright sunshine and low-light situations. Finally, contrast different brands and read feedback to find the perfect match for your energy needs.
